Ever since Xbox 360 received the ability to receive Netflix movies via streaming, the ability to watch movies whenever seemed limitless. However, that boundary has now expanded further. Now, Netflix has arrived to the PS3. However, instead of being a streaming system similar to Xbox 360, the PS3 is currently limited to the use of a Blu-ray disc required to use this service. The discs required to use this are currently being shipped out, and hopefully in the near future, the firmware will be updated on the PS3 to allow direct streaming from online sources.
But that’s not all. In the future, Nintendo Wii may very well receive this Netflix capability also! Although a release date is not yet set, Nintendo has shown signs of pushing for a service like Netflix. Hopefully it will come out soon so that all of the current gen gaming consoles will all have this service and not be exclusive.
